Leaflet book map examples jsfiddle

We tend to like mapbox tiles and will add these tiles using the leaflet function tilelayer. Pdf version quick guide resources job search discussion. Leaflet is an easytouse and fairly powerful javascript tool that enables us to create and display maps on a website. Leaflet infobox plugin geographic information systems stack. Im using the example for imagemagick provided here. Mar 27, 2020 leaflet receives the touchmouse events and updates the mapboxgljs map behind the scenes. Eric gundersen talks about how mapbox uses aws to map millions of miles a. Since its a plugin make sure you dont forget to include leafletheatmap. Dynamic map layers can be created in esri leaflet from a mapserver service published by arcgis server. The content is still good and relevant even while it is being updated, so feel free to download a copy and check frequently to get the latest free. If you are not the intended recipient, please delete it and notify the sender.

Gp services, and searching feature layers and map services at the same time as you geocode. The leaflet plugins page lists dozens of plugins, and more are being added every week. Create interactive web maps with the javascript leaflet library rdrr. Leaflet tips and tricks is currently being updated to align it with the 1. The following tutorials cover how to create plugins for leaflet, and are intended only for developers experienced in javascript. Extract this folder of map tiles into your phonegaps img folder step 3. Asking for help, clarification, or responding to other answers. Most of the leaflet examples available on the web demonstrate how easy it is to add a marker to the map. I simply followed two blogs post telling me how to make the tiles out my big picture representing the game map and then used tms.

In this tip, i will share with you a simple example of how leaflet. In jsfiddle, you can add css and javascript libraries by using the tools in the left column. Every tutorial here comes with stepbystep code explanation and is easy enough even for beginner javascript developers. This stepbystep guide will quickly get you started on leaflet basics, including setting up a leaflet map, working with markers, polylines and popups, and dealing with events. This session is the first part of a series that introduce leaflet, a javascript library used to create interactive, webbased, mobilefriendly maps. The routing plugin for leaflet makes it easy to send requests to the mapquest directions api web service, receive the results, and display the result on a map. Basic example yields a truncated map locally, works ok on. How to make a map using leaflet with pictures wikihow. On the bright side, the mapboxgl leaflet binding will allow you to use all the leaflet features and plugins. Reading xml data into leaflet we are starting off with a base html file no map or javascript yet, just something to get you started. Leaflet is a widely used open source javascript library used to build web mapping applications.

The maps plugin for leaflet makes it easy to use mapquest map tiles in applications built with leaflet. Creating an interactive map with leaflet and openstreetmap. Leaflet welcome to the official leaflet community forum. Ive brought along 17 kg of mapping and visualization books to keep me occupied. Alternatively, you could use leaflet from, which does support s. See editable events for the list of events fired on the map usage example var map l. Below jsfiddle is working, i created it just now using the default example code.

Jan 23, 2014 creating an interactive map with leaflet and openstreetmap ive known for a while that the interactive map of the world showing some of my bloodstain pattern analysis software customers was kind of slow. This article will guide you in setting up leaflet, and then building a simple map that. Leaflet is also an integral part of the api used by the commercial service mapbox. After completing this tutorial, you would be able to. If you need a quick and easy, mobilefriendly map with markers and the possibility to add web map service overlays, then a very good library for you to consider is leaflet.

I will say that i use leaflet almost every day, and i did learn several things from reading leaflet. The leaflet has wellstructured documentation with a lot of examples and tutorials. Jun 20, 20 if you are showing a detailed, largescale map, it can be helpful to orient the viewer with a secondary map at a smaller scale. You dont really need leaflet to create images like this, as zoomify provides both flash and html5 viewers. But more often than not you will want to read the marker details from an external file. A simple example of how to draw on map with leaflet js. If you only need the mapboxgljs features adding a map with a. Aug 18, 2014 all in all, i wouldnt hesitate to recommend this book to someone beginning to learn leaflet. For your average map the leaflet documentation is perfectly adequate, however when your usage.

Tutorials leaflet a javascript library for interactive. Here you can discuss any leafletrelated topics that go beyond the scope of a simple github issue report. Its not very by the book and not very well tested, just an exercise. Point leaflet map to offline location change your leaflet code to point to local files. An overview of leaflets classes, class inheritance, and.

This uses chaikins algorithm to smooth drawn lines. You can fork this jsfiddle template to reproduce a bug, then share the url of your fork in the github. All in all, i wouldnt hesitate to recommend this book to someone beginning to learn leaflet. Leaflet map providers example jsfiddle code playground. Because mapboxgljs doesnt redraw as fast as leaflet, the map can seem slower. It was written by andy woodruff, ryan mullins and cristen jones for maptime boston, but you dont need to be with us to follow along. You can use something not requiring s, like playground leaflet which is just a fork of jsbin with leaflet libraries easily selectable. In the simple map example that we developed in the initial chapter we set the size of our map to be 600 pixels wide and 400 pixels high when we were declaring the section of the page the div with the id map that would contain the map. He has been programming for over 15 years and has focused on gis and geospatial programming for 7 years. Mar 17, 2015 if you need a quick and easy, mobilefriendly map with markers and the possibility to add web map service overlays, then a very good library for you to consider is leaflet. Leaflet maps marker is your individual geocms that features highest security standards and a moral code. This tutorial assumes you have a digitized map and some data you want to.

I simply followed two blogs post telling me how to make the tiles out my big picture representing the game map and then. For example, with this super simple code you can add a marker to your map. Benefit from worldwide map data for web or desktop applications. Leaflet plugins routing mapquest api documentation. Introduction to the leaflet javascript mapping library. Esri leaflet does cover most of the common use cases for these additional requests such as generating popups however you will notice that popups are not as responsive as with a feature layer. So, you know some basics about webpages and their elements. Well add a tile layer to add to our map, in this case its a osm tile layer. Paul crickard authored a book on the leaflet javascript module. Esrileaflet does cover most of the common use cases for these additional requests such as generating popups however you will notice that popups are not as responsive as with a feature layer. There are nine examples on that page which display a route between two points with different levels of complexity and detail. If you are new to the mapquest plugins for leaflet, youll want to look at the getting started section in the leaflet plugins documentation. Build your boilerplate leaflet map and create your point data file.

First released in 2011, it supports most mobile and desktop platforms, supporting html5 and css3. Once you have gained experience of creating your own map with leaflet, you will move on to combining leaflet with geojson and adding geometry objects and features to your maps. An overview of leaflet s classes, class inheritance, and conventions. An example for converting leaflet maps to pdf using. He spent 3 years working as a planner at an architecture firm, where he combined gis with building information modeling bim and cad. Dynamic map layers can be created in esrileaflet from a mapserver service published by arcgis server. Test your javascript, css, html or coffeescript online with jsfiddle code editor.

Make maps and design geomashups with html and javascript. Display locations and directions on your wordpress site. Brooklyn subway entrances leaflet map with tile and geojson layers. Thanks for contributing an answer to stack overflow. Assorted leaflet tips and tricks make your map full screen. Leaflet tutorials a javascript library for interactive maps. Aug 17, 2014 paul crickard authored a book on the leaflet javascript module. This tutorial is meant for all those readers who would like to learn leaflet. Tutorials leaflet a javascript library for interactive maps.

Organize customized icons in tidy layers on a variety of maps and even in augmented reality browsers. Write the script to import the xml data, and verify that its brought in correctly. Your contribution will go a long way in helping us. So plugins that rely on having those tiles accessible actually wont work. The minimap tracks pan and zoom events in the main map, and can be configured to use a different tile set for example, you could show mapbox streets in the main map and mapbox terrain in the minimap. We will prototype the interactive map in jsfiddle, a tool that lets you. Creating a tile layer usually involves setting the url template for the tile images. Esri leaflet tutorials plugins examples api reference download view on. How to display your gis data in a leaflet web map pt 1 points. Leaflet can help you display videos somewhere on the map. The core of this site is mapboxjs, which is itself built on top of leaflet. This sample uses leaflet draw to help edit the geometry of features in a hosted feature service.

There are no errors in the chrome devtools console. Create interactive web maps with the javascript leaflet library. Is it possible to fly to location in leaflet in the same way as this mapbox gl example. How to add navbar to a leafletjs map using bootstrap. It is lightweight around 33 kb compared to other mapping libraries, and is also comparatively easy to use. Code for these examples is hosted in the examples folder. Leaflet quick start guide leaflet a javascript library. Find the working example of the code here a08oek3w2.

An overview of leaflets classes, class inheritance, and conventions. Dont forget to take a look at the detailed documentation or other examples. How to consume dynamic map layers from arcgis server. This message is intended for the addressee named and may contain confidential information.

Leaflet is an an open source javascript library for mobilefriendly interactive maps. Here are the main differences between a pure mapboxgljs map and a leaflet map using mapboxglleaflet. When i started i didnt know much about this kind of stuff, actually i dont know so well now either. For more advanced leaflet users, there are some gems that may or may not make the book a worthwhile purchase. Leaflet is an opensource javascript library for mobilefriendly interactive maps.

1289 361 343 607 1134 655 1402 512 1130 1431 1436 1547 661 976 1281 1457 1415 1435 405 916 968 1038 1042 1173 437 219 1273 1461 1450 39 293 1317 1452 1157 1090 438 959 991